How popular is Evander?

Evander ranks 698th among American boys in 2025, with 389 born that year. Its best year was 2025, when 389 babies were given the name, ranking 698th. The typical living American called Evander is about 7 years old today. It is relatively most common in Idaho, where it accounts for 0.04% of births.
